I've got an almost Identical setup to Rick; I'm running quite a few Delll SX
280s with Dell USB wireless LAN cards. The problem I have is that the USB
cards don't seem to kick in unlesss someone is logged into the machine; This
means that a new user trying to access to the network from these machines
generally get a domain not found message. However if I login locally, I can
then access the network. In the interim, I'm having to take the machines to a
fixed point, login as the users and add a script to the startup process
Any ideas?
